Window Replacement Cost in Pearland, Texas: 2026 Prices

Thinking about replacing your windows in Pearland, Texas? You’re likely looking at a project costing anywhere from $650 to $1,300 per window, fully installed. This price range varies depending on the window material, size, style, and the complexity of the installation. Material Prices: Window Replacement in Pearland

Here’s a general idea of material costs for different window types, *before* installation:

Window Material Average Price (per window, material only) Notes
Vinyl $300 – $800 Excellent heat resistance, low maintenance, popular choice.
Wood $500 – $1,200 Beautiful, but requires regular painting/staining, less energy efficient.
Fiberglass $700 – $1,500 Very durable, energy-efficient, resists warping and cracking, more expensive.

Local Factors: Pearland, TX

When budgeting for window replacement in Pearland, keep these local factors in mind:

* **Permits:** Brazoria County generally requires permits for window replacements, especially if you’re altering the window size or structure. Check with the county’s permitting department for specific requirements and fees.
* **Installation Labor Rates:** Labor costs in Pearland can range from $75 to $150 per hour, per installer. The complexity of the job (e.g., replacing a large bay window vs. a standard single-hung window) will influence the total labor cost.

Weather Impact: Choosing the Right Windows for Pearland

Pearland’s climate demands high-performance windows. Here’s how the Texas weather affects your choices:

* **Extreme Heat & Solar Heat Gain:** Texas summers are brutal. Look for windows with a low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C). This rating indicates how well the window blocks heat from the sun. Lower SHGC values are better for keeping your home cool and reducing AC bills. Vinyl frames are a popular choice for their heat resistance.
* **High UV Exposure:** The intense Texas sun can fade furniture, carpets, and artwork. Choose windows with Low-E (low-emissivity) glass. Low-E coatings block harmful UV rays, protecting your interior.
* **Severe Thunderstorms:** While not as frequent as in other parts of Texas, Pearland can experience severe thunderstorms with strong winds and hail. Consider impact-resistant windows or windows with reinforced frames for added protection.
* **Energy Efficiency:** Opt for windows with the Energy Star “Southern Zone” rating. This guarantees they meet stringent energy efficiency standards for hot climates. Look for features like Low-E glass and Argon gas fills between the panes. Argon gas is an inert, non-toxic gas that provides insulation, further reducing heat transfer.

FAQ: Window Replacement in Pearland

  1. Do I need a permit to replace my windows in Pearland?
    Generally, yes. Brazoria County usually requires permits for window replacement projects, especially if the size or structure of the window opening is being altered. Contact the Brazoria County permitting office for the most up-to-date information.
  2. How long does window replacement take?
    The duration of a window replacement project depends on the number of windows being replaced and the complexity of the installation. A typical project can take anywhere from one day to a week.
  3. What are the benefits of Low-E glass and Argon gas fills?
    Low-E glass reduces heat transfer and blocks harmful UV rays, protecting your furniture and reducing energy bills. Argon gas fills provide additional insulation between the panes of glass, further improving energy efficiency.
